>>>>> Xavier Naud wrote:
>>>>>> Hi,
>>>>>>
>>>>>> I am using maven2 with the castor plugin 1.0 and a dependency on
>>>>>> castor
>>>>>> 1,1M2 to generate some beans from a XSD. my XSD define complex types
>>>>>> and
>>>>>> elements that have the same name. I tried to defined a binding file
>>>>>> to
>>>>>> change the name of the java classes but it does not work.
>>>>>>
>>>>>> below are my maven plugin def + config, the binding file and the
>>>>>> generated
>>>>>> code:
>>>>>>
>>>>>> Plugin:
>>>>>> <plugin>
>>>>>> <groupId>org.codehaus.mojo</groupId>
>>>>>> <artifactId>castor-maven-plugin</artifactId>
>>>>>> <version>1.0</version>
>>>>>> <configuration>
>>>>>> <schema>
>>>>>>
>>>>>> ${basedir}/src/main/castor/FlightHistoryFeedSchema.xsd
>>>>>> </schema>
>>>>>> <packaging>
>>>>>> mypackage.flightstats.data
>>>>>> </packaging>
>>>>>> <bindingfile>
>>>>>>
>>>>>> ${basedir}/src/main/castor/binding.xml
>>>>>> </bindingfile>
>>>>>> <properties>
>>>>>>
>>>>>> ${basedir}/src/main/castor/castorbuilder.properties
>>>>>> </properties>
>>>>>> <verbose>true</verbose>
>>>>>> <warnings>true</warnings>
>>>>>> <types>j2</types>
>>>>>> </configuration>
>>>>>> <executions>
>>>>>> <execution>
>>>>>> <goals>
>>>>>> <goal>generate</goal>
>>>>>> </goals>
>>>>>>
>>>>>> </execution>
>>>>>> </executions>
>>>>>> </plugin>
>>>>>>
>>>>>> extract of my binding file (I tried with and without the / for
>>>>>> complexType):
>>>>>>
>>>>>> <elementBinding name="/complexType:Airline">
>>>>>> <java-class name="AirlineVO">
>>>>>> </elementBinding>
>>>>>>
>>>>>> The XSD:
>>>>>> <?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
>>>>>> <xsd:schema x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ema"
>>>>>> xmlns:ns="http://myNamespace.xsd/mySchema.xsd"
>>>>>> targetNamespace="http://myNamespace.xsd/mySchema.xsd"
>>>>>> elementFormDefault="qualified">
>>>>>> <xsd:complexType name="Airport">
>>>>>> <xsd:attribute name="AirportCode" type="xsd:string"
>>>>>> use="optional" />
>>>>>> <xsd:attribute name="IATACode" type="xsd:string" use="optional"
>>>>>> />
>>>>>> <xsd:attribute name="ICAOCode" type="xsd:string" use="optional"
>>>>>> />
>>>>>> <xsd:attribute name="FAACode" type="xsd:string" use="optional"
>>>>>> />
>>>>>> <xsd:attribute name="Name" type="xsd:string" use="optional" />
>>>>>> </xsd:complexType>
>>>>>> <xsd:complexType name="FlightScheduleEntry">
>>>>>> <xsd:sequence>
>>>>>> <xsd:element name="Airline" type="ns:Airline" />
>>>>>> ...
>>>>>> <xsd:sequence>
>>>>>> <xsd:complexType
>>>>>> </xsd:schema>
>>>>>>
>>>>>>
>>>>>> Generated code:
>>>>>>
>>>>>> public class Airline extends Airline implements java.io.Serializable
>>>>>> { ...
>>>>>> }
>>>>>>
>>>>>> Thanks for helping
